Output 3d622f0079990556f0495e747875c592c1120945878ae941f50df02e1ab134b6:102

value
528276
script pubkey
OP_0 OP_PUSHBYTES_32 fd2434853d5dce64da96a95b92be5b5823c6b17835b6711abb09e34156b3276f
address
bc1ql5jrfpfath8xfk5k49de90jmtq3udvtcxkm8zx4mp835z44nyahsl3arca
transaction
3d622f0079990556f0495e747875c592c1120945878ae941f50df02e1ab134b6